Transaction 66fb208a6dac771fdf05c173f658a04f7bac21fd5f8955bf18e084809ab01970
1 Input
1 Output
-
66fb208a6dac771fdf05c173f658a04f7bac21fd5f8955bf18e084809ab01970:0
- value
- 17200
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 de4966bad1d3dbc68f5408ac1c7c6aeaa0ff63d805d1dab027e8ab34338cce0c
- address
- tb1pmeykdwk360dudr65pzkpclr2a2s07c7cqhga4vp8az4ngvuvecxqerre6w